当前位置: 首页 > news >正文

Lubuntu变身家庭媒体中心实战指南

快速体验

  1. 打开 InsCode(快马)平台 https://www.inscode.net
  2. 输入框内输入如下内容:
开发一个Lubuntu专用的媒体中心配置脚本,自动安装Kodi媒体中心、Plex服务器、硬件加速驱动(Intel/NVIDIA/AMD),配置Samba共享服务,优化系统内核参数提升媒体播放性能。要求包含远程控制功能(可通过手机APP控制),支持自动下载电影元数据,并能监控系统温度实时调节风扇转速。
  1. 点击'项目生成'按钮,等待项目生成完整后预览效果

把旧电脑改造成家庭媒体中心?Lubuntu+Kodi方案实测

最近收拾房间翻出一台闲置多年的老笔记本,i5四代处理器+8G内存,放在现在看配置确实落伍了。但转念一想,这种配置跑Windows可能吃力,装个轻量级Linux系统当家庭媒体中心岂不是物尽其用?说干就干,我选择了Lubuntu+Kodi的方案,整个过程比想象中顺利很多。

为什么选择Lubuntu?

Lubuntu是Ubuntu的轻量级分支,使用LXQt桌面环境,对硬件要求极低。我的老笔记本安装后内存占用不到500MB,系统响应速度飞快。相比直接安装媒体中心系统,这种方案有几个优势:

  • 保留了完整的Linux环境,方便后期扩展功能
  • 软件源丰富,安装各类工具毫无压力
  • 系统稳定性好,长期运行不用担心崩溃

核心组件安装与配置

  1. 基础系统准备
    从官网下载Lubuntu 22.04 LTS镜像制作启动盘,安装时选择最小化安装。完成后首先更新软件源,然后安装ssh服务方便远程管理。

  2. 媒体中心核心-Kodi
    通过apt直接安装Kodi媒体中心,这是整个系统的核心。安装后需要配置几个关键插件:

  3. PVR客户端:用于接收电视信号(如有电视卡)
  4. 字幕插件:支持自动下载字幕
  5. 元数据刮削器:自动整理影视库

  6. 硬件加速配置
    根据显卡类型安装对应驱动:

  7. Intel核显:安装intel-media-va-driver
  8. NVIDIA显卡:安装nvidia-driver和配套CUDA工具
  9. AMD显卡:安装mesa-vulkan-drivers 然后在Kodi设置中启用硬件加速,4K视频播放立即变得流畅。

  10. 媒体共享服务
    安装Samba实现文件共享,将NAS或本地硬盘中的媒体库共享给家庭网络。配置时需要注意:

  11. 设置合理的用户权限
  12. 启用大文件支持
  13. 优化传输缓冲区大小

进阶功能实现

  1. 远程控制方案
  2. 手机安装Kodi官方遥控器APP
  3. 配置Web界面远程访问
  4. 设置MQTT服务实现智能家居联动

  5. 系统监控与优化
    安装lm-sensors监控硬件温度,编写脚本根据温度动态调节风扇转速。同时优化内核参数:

  6. 调整swappiness减少交换分区使用
  7. 修改磁盘IO调度器为deadline
  8. 启用TCP BBR拥塞控制算法

  9. 自动化维护
    设置cron定时任务自动:

  10. 清理缓存文件
  11. 更新影视库元数据
  12. 检查系统更新

实际使用体验

这套系统已经稳定运行两个月,完全满足家庭影音需求: - 4K HDR视频播放毫无压力 - 手机遥控响应迅速 - 7x24小时运行不卡顿 - 整机功耗不到30瓦

最惊喜的是老硬件焕发新生,总成本几乎为零(除了买了个USB电视接收器)。现在家里老人孩子都能轻松操作,影片库整理得井井有条。

快速体验建议

如果想尝试类似方案但不想折腾环境配置,推荐使用InsCode(快马)平台快速生成基础配置脚本。平台内置的AI助手能根据硬件情况自动推荐合适的驱动和优化参数,还能一键部署测试环境,省去了大量手动调试的时间。我试了下生成Kodi配置脚本,连硬件加速选项都自动设置好了,对新手特别友好。

整个改造过程证明,利用开源软件和闲置硬件搭建家庭媒体中心是完全可行的方案。不仅经济环保,还能根据需求灵活定制,何乐而不为呢?

快速体验

  1. 打开 InsCode(快马)平台 https://www.inscode.net
  2. 输入框内输入如下内容:
开发一个Lubuntu专用的媒体中心配置脚本,自动安装Kodi媒体中心、Plex服务器、硬件加速驱动(Intel/NVIDIA/AMD),配置Samba共享服务,优化系统内核参数提升媒体播放性能。要求包含远程控制功能(可通过手机APP控制),支持自动下载电影元数据,并能监控系统温度实时调节风扇转速。
  1. 点击'项目生成'按钮,等待项目生成完整后预览效果
http://www.jsqmd.com/news/220270/

相关文章:

  • 从学术到生产:用Llama Factory将论文模型转化为实际应用
  • 如何用CRNN OCR识别艺术字体文字?
  • JAVA泛型入门:从困惑到精通的简单指南
  • AI如何利用UPnP协议实现智能家居自动化开发
  • Llama Factory与Deepspeed结合:如何解决大模型微调中的OOM问题
  • Llama Factory快速入门:如何用最小成本体验大模型微调
  • Konva.js实战:构建在线白板协作系统
  • 大模型微调新姿势:Llama Factory+云端GPU的完美组合
  • 从入门到精通:Llama Factory全栈开发者的成长之路
  • Llama Factory实战:30分钟教会你微调个性化聊天机器人
  • Docker小白必看:5分钟搭建第一个容器应用
  • Llama-Factory安全手册:企业数据隔离与隐私保护方案
  • Llama Factory专家模式:这些高级参数让你的模型更出色
  • 5分钟用LISTAGG构建数据报表原型
  • Llama Factory黑科技:无需编程经验也能玩转大模型
  • 5个惊艳的CLIP-PATH网页设计实战案例解析
  • JProfiler入门指南:5步搞定Java性能分析
  • 零基础玩转大模型:Llama Factory+预配置镜像入门指南
  • Llama-Factory+算力云终极指南:按小时计费的AI实验平台
  • 阅读3.0语音包在教育领域的5大创新应用场景
  • Llama Factory全家桶:一站式解决模型训练、评估和部署
  • 10倍效率:用AI工具链自动化.MD文档工作流
  • 5分钟快速部署Llama-Factory:无需配置的云端GPU炼丹炉
  • BILSTM在医疗文本分析中的实际应用案例
  • 深度学习OCR实战:CRNN项目开发全记录
  • 人工智能发展概括
  • LangChain调用本地TTS:构建离线可用的AI助手
  • Llama Framework效率秘籍:如何节省90%的模型调试时间
  • 多模态AI角色与场景生成的短剧源码系统 源码全开源可以二次开发
  • Dify工作流集成TTS:低代码实现语音输出